Lance Cpl. Richard Jenkins, a supply administration specialist with Combat Logistics Regiment 25, 2nd Marine Logistics Group, carries a SKED litter at U.S. Army Northern Warfare Training Center, Alaska, Feb. 20, 2018. Marines with CLR-25 and Low Altitude Air Defense Battalion, Alpha Battery, took part in the Cold Weather Leadership Course conducted by the Army, designed to provide cold weather familiarization to ensure the units operate without sustaining cold weather injuries. This training is in preparation for Arctic Edge 18, a biennial, large-scale, joint-training exercise that prepares and tests the U.S. military’s ability to operate tactically in the extreme cold-weather conditions found in Arctic environments.
